 (a)  
Push the WX MODE switch on the WXR control panel.

 (b)  
Set the RANGE switch on each EFIS control panel to position the radar targets in the center of each EHSI. 1) Make sure each EHSI have the data that follows:


 a) WX mode message. b) Antenna tilt message shows the WXR control panel antenna tilt position.
 c) The half range message is the correct value d) The arcs have equal space between them. e) The weather or terrain radar returns are in the
 approximate center of the display.
 (c)  Set RANGE switch on the captain's EFIS control panel to the range above the initial position. 1) Make sure the radar returns move to the bottom of the
 captain's EHSI.

 (d)  
Set the RANGE switch on the captain's EFIS control panel to the range below the initial position. 1) Make sure the radar targets move to the top of the

 captain's EHSI.


 (e)  
Set RANGE switch on the captain's EFIS control panel to move the radar targets in the center of the captain's EHSI.

 (f)  
Set the RANGE switch on first officer's EFIS control panel to the range above the initial position. 1) Make sure the radar returns move to the bottom of the first

 officer's EHSI.


 (g)  
Set the RANGE switch on the first officer's EFIS control panel to the range below the initial position. 1) Make sure the radar targets move to the top of the first

 officer's EHSI's.


 (h)  
Turn the inner BRT control clockwise on the captain's EFIS control panel. 1) Make sure the intensity of the radar targets on the

 captain's EHSI increase.

 (i)  
Turn the inner BRT control counterclockwise on the captain's EFIS control panel. 1) Make sure the intensity of the radar targets on the

 captain's EHSI decreases.

 (j)  
Turn the inner BRT control clockwise on the first officer's EFIS control panel. 1) Make sure the intensity of the radar targets on the first

 officer's EHSI increase.

 (k)  
Turn the inner BRT control counterclockwise on the first officer's EFIS control panel. 1) Make sure the intensity of the radar targets on the first

 officer's EHSI decreases.

 (l)  
If no more tests of weather radar are necessary, do the Weather Radar System Shutdown Procedures.
